Transaction a8a20efa2880f20f7210253bac140dc2941cb596302200a06fa13bfffb926895
2 Input
2 Outputs
- a8a20efa2880f20f7210253bac140dc2941cb596302200a06fa13bfffb926895:0
- a8a20efa2880f20f7210253bac140dc2941cb596302200a06fa13bfffb926895:1
value 5962700
address 3A3kg8v87QrivZgBbrrhKoLu4hwKU8Fnre
value 589987895
address 37WSkANPVUQ8uuktf8hv671CejRtBtQ4tJ